Bozeman, William C. – AEDS Journal, 1979
Summarizes the findings of a report on the current status of systems of computer-managed instruction (CMI). Five systems are reviewed intensively and seventeen others are described briefly. CMI appears to offer potential as a management device but little conclusive evidence exists concerning cost-effectiveness or impact on student achievement.…

McHenry, Hugh – AEDS Journal, 1980
Performance Learning (PL) is a new computer managed way of teaching precalculus college mathematics. Evidence suggests that students in PL classes had significantly higher course completion rates and achievement, and expressed fewer negative attitudes than students in the traditional lecture classes. Lawrence, Brian F.; Spuck, Dennis W. – AEDS Journal, 1979
The aim of the computerized grouping procedure was to facilitate the management of individualized programs of instruction by grouping students in accordance with a large number of teacher- and school-specified factors more efficiently than would be possible manually. (Author/IRT)
